Wrestling Roundup
Poway High School Takes CIF Division II Wrestling Title claimed 12 champions
Poway Titans takes CIF Division II Mat Title and claiming 12 champions
By David A. Willauer-Contributing Writer-Fallbrook High School-Fallbrook, CA: The Poway Titans known for their wrestling talent far and above some of their alumni are currently wrestling into some big time universities under former head coach Wayne Branstetter after 40 years retired with a career record of 471-6 along with 4 CIF Team State titles once again under new head wrestling coach John Meyers have dominated the CIF Division II San Diego Section Wrestling Tournament that was held at Fallbrook High School with 390.5 points and sent 13 wrestlers in the finals and 12 champions were crowned.
Poway performers in the Division II CIF Wrestling Tournament
Andre Gonzales 1st at 108 Brock Bobzien 1st at 115 Carson Sauriol 1st at 122 Jason Miranda 1st at 128 Zane Stoddard 1st at 134 Noah Tolentino 1st at 140 Christian Morales 2nd at 147 Aaron Gandara 1st at 154 Alex Hernandez 1st at 162 Ivan Hernandez 1st at 172 Braden Pease 3rd at 184 Laith Gilmore 1st at 197 Charles Andre Geoffroy 1st at 222 Andrew Johnson 1st at 287

John Meyer Poway's First Year Head Wrestling Coach: "As a first year head wrestling coach I don't think about the actual rounds but the way that my kids have wrestled for the most part is the style of wrestling real aggressively and registered a lot of pins today in every round including the finals." "I'm very happy with our effort today along with a couple of mistakes that we have to work on in practice is to get ourselves prepared for the CIF Masters and States in the next 2 weeks."
